Sulphate of alumina is now manufactured and sold in England, at $21.75 per ton of 2240 pounds, so that there would be nothing in shipping the Gila mineral to the seaboard. To manufacture alumina from the sul- phate, the latter is calcined with common salt, furnishing muriatic acid gas from a burning limekiln passed with the solution which precipi- tates the alumina or oxide of aluminum, and leaves a colution of bicarbonate of soda as a by-product. So it will be seen that if an alumi- num industry is built up in Grant county, other chemical industries would have to follow to use up the by-products. It would be curious if the successful manufacture of this wonderful metal should be inaugurated upon a large scale, at the scene of the early experiments here re- corded. I do not doubt for a moment but that at some time the Gila deposit will be used to make aluminum, the coming metal.
